Output e93d7d0a4f152b9dcf65b01820cedf0f2f8a7eb43aee6a7f84900f9df092b119:1

value
1361535294
script pubkey
OP_0 OP_PUSHBYTES_20 d75f4a954f238e5da6e11c3219dd4b8315a0e0b4
address
bc1q6a054920yw89mfhprsepnh2tsv26pc95re4q8k
transaction
e93d7d0a4f152b9dcf65b01820cedf0f2f8a7eb43aee6a7f84900f9df092b119
spent
true